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a baking dish with butter or cooking spray.
2. Peel and chop the potatoes into small chunks, then boil them in a pot of salted water until fork-tender.
3.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ot. Add butter, milk, salt, pepper, and garlic powder, then mash until smooth and creamy.
4. Spread half of the mashed potatoes in the prepared baking dish and sprinkle with half of the cheddar and Parmesan cheeses. Repeat with the remaining potatoes and cheeses.
5.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
6. If desired, broil for an additional 2-3 minutes to brown the cheese.
7. Garnish with chives or green onions before serving.

For best results, use high-quality ingredients and adjust the seasoning to taste. You can also prepare the mashed potatoes ahead of time and store them in the refrigerator until you’re ready to bake them.

Expert Tips for Success

– For extra creaminess, add a splash of cream or sour cream to the mashed potatoes.
– Experiment with different cheese blends, such as Gruyère, mozzarella, or blue cheese, for unique flavor profiles.
– To make this dish ahead of time, assemble the mashed potatoes and cheese in the baking dish, cover, and refrigerate until ready to bake.

Avoid overmixing the mashed potatoes, as this can result in a gummy texture. Be sure to taste and adjust the seasoning before baking to ensure the dish is perfectly seasoned.

FAQs

Q: Can I use a different type of potato for this recipe?
A: While russet and Yukon gold potatoes are commonly used for mashed potatoes, you can experiment with other varieties like red potatoes or fingerlings for a different texture.

Q: How long will the leftovers keep in the refrigerator?
A: Store any leftover mashed potatoes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. Reheat them in the oven or microwave until heated through.

Q: Can I freeze the mashed potatoes before baking?
A: Yes, you can freeze the assembled dish before baking. Thaw it in the refrigerator overnight before baking according to the recipe instructions.

Ingredients

  • 4 large potatoes (russet or Yukon gold)
  • 1/4 cup butter
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 cup c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1/4 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• Optional: chives or green onions for garnish

Directions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and grease a baking dish with butter or cooking spray.
  2. Peel and chop the potatoes into small chunks, then boil in salted water until fork-tender.
  3. Drain the potatoes, add butter, milk, salt, pepper, and garlic powder, then mash until smooth and creamy.
  4. Spread half of the mashed potatoes in the prepared baking dish and sprinkle with half of the cheddar and Parmesan cheeses. Repeat with remaining potatoes and cheeses.
  5.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until cheese is melted and bubbly.
  6. Optional: Broil for an additional 2-3 minutes to brown the cheese.
  7. Garnish with chives or green onions before serving.
